Prices  3034731.50  Siba  United States

BRAND Siba
Product 3034731.50
Internal code IMP4299105
Custom code 85351000
Technical specification *HHPI 50A BU DC 3,85kV 76x254mm Freil.

default.send_request_amp_Group2